The Cabrini Literary Guild
Invitational Creative Writing Contest
2
Guidelines for entries
Entry must: Be your original work Be submitted with your signature and English teacher’s signature Be words Be typed in MLA style Have 4 copies submitted Be postmarked no later than Feb. 5th Not be offensive to good taste or Catholic principles Not have your name (on final entry)
3
Prizes 1st place – $1,000 2nd place – $750 3rd place – $500
4th place – $350
4
Prompt The Bill and Melinda Gates Foundation hires you as a consultant to determine how best to use $20 billion to save the world. What’s your plan? You may use your own experiences, observations, and/or readings. Judged according to your creativity and originality.
5
Brainstorming Using a bubble map, record potential ideas – leave space next to each one for brief notes on how you can elaborate and/or how you can justify using the money for that.
6
Share Your Brainstorming
Share your map – prompt your partner to elaborate on specific items. Why did you include X? What inspired this choice? Was it a personal experience? Was it based on something you read for a class? Was it based on something else? Can you be more specific about X? Why is X more worthy of a cause than Y?
7
Thesis Practice Write a thesis that succinctly summarizes your chosen route for using the money and why this is ultimately the wisest plan. Begin outlining/writing your rough draft after you finish. DRAFT DUE FRIDAY
